extreme violence against human nature". - War. The (created) "conditioned" environment - without meaning, sound and emotions. The space between houses, cities and countries lost its former meaning without having time to acquire new ones.
Death and life stand in open parallel, wandering the streets of these voids, struggling to find a way out for the sense of light. Life is a fragile, uncertain form, constantly being filled with new information and in constant motion under the influence of gravity. She wants to fill the void with herself..... The word is a support for loss. It is not a material part of our essence carved like a stonemason into the walls of the void... Psalms the way...

Oksana Radkevic is a contemporary Ukrainian painter, whose artistic journey was shaped by her academic pursuit at the Lviv National Academy of Arts, specializing in Monumental Painting under the mentorship of A. Maksimenko. Central to Radkevic's artistic philosophy is the profound impact of contemplation - a lesson learned through the observation of nature's intricate processes, shapes, shades, and lines. This contemplative approach not only fosters a continuous rediscovery of love for nature but also serves as a source of profound insights, offering answers to the questions that occupy the artist's mind. Radkevic believes in the inherent truth embedded in nature's essence.

A significant source of inspiration for Radkevic lies in Japanese culture. Her admiration for the Japanese understanding of nature manifests in their approach to seeking answers, their pursuit of simplicity and brevity in art - eschewing unnecessary complexities and focusing on the core of truth. Radkevic is drawn to the tranquility and depth that characterize Japanese aesthetics, finding resonance in their emphasis on essence over superfluous embellishments.

Oksana Radkevic's artistic practice reflects a harmonious blend of her academic training, contemplative approach to nature, and the influence of Japanese culture. Her work stands as a testament to the enduring power of observation, reflection, and a deep appreciation for the inherent truth found in the natural world.
